۞ Say, "O My servants who have transgressed against themselves [by sinning], do not despair of the mercy of Allah. Indeed, Allah forgives all sins. Indeed, it is He who is the Forgiving, the Merciful." 53 Turn to your Lord and surrender yourselves to Him before the punishment overtakes you, for then you will not be helped. 54 And follow the best of that which hath been sent down unto you from your Lord there cometh on you torment of a sudden, while ye perceive not. 55 Lest a soul should say: O woe to me! for what I fell short of my duty to Allah, and most surely I was of those who laughed to scorn; 56 and lest a person should say: “If only Allah had guided me, I should have been one of the God-fearing”; 57 Or (lest) he should say when he sees the torment: "If only I had another chance (to return to the world) then I should indeed be among the Muhsinun (good-doers - see V. 2:112)." 58 Yes indeed! But My Signs came to you and you rejected them as lies, and waxed arrogant and were among those who disbelieved. 59 And on the day of resurrection you shall see those who lied against Allah; their faces shall be blackened. Is there not in hell an abode for the proud? 60 And Allah will deliver those who are the Muttaqun (pious - see V. 2:2) to their places of success (Paradise). Evil shall touch them not, nor shall they grieve. 61 Allah is the Creator of everything; He is the Guardian over everything. 62 For Him only are the keys of the heavens and the earth; and those who denied the signs of Allah it is they who are the losers. 63
